First off, let's talk about what dielectric strength actually means. In simple terms, dielectric strength is the maximum electric field that a material can withstand without breaking down and allowing current to flow through it. It's like the "toughness" of an insulating material. When it comes to a 75 kva dry type transformer, dielectric strength is super important because it determines how well the transformer can handle high voltages without short - circuiting or getting damaged.

The dielectric strength of a 75 kva dry type transformer depends on a few key factors. One of the main factors is the type of insulating material used. Most dry type transformers use materials like epoxy resin, which has excellent dielectric properties. Epoxy resin can withstand high electric fields, making it a great choice for insulating the windings of the transformer.

Another factor that affects dielectric strength is the design of the transformer. A well - designed transformer will have proper spacing between the windings and other components to prevent electrical breakdown. The way the windings are wound and the overall construction of the transformer play a crucial role in maintaining high dielectric strength.

Now, you might be wondering what the typical dielectric strength of a 75 kva dry type transformer is. Well, it can vary depending on the specific model and manufacturer. Generally, a good quality 75 kva dry type transformer can have a dielectric strength in the range of 20 to 30 kV/mm. This means that for every millimeter of the insulating material, it can withstand an electric field of 20 to 30 kilovolts before breaking down.

But why does dielectric strength matter so much? Well, think about it. Transformers are used to step up or step down voltages in electrical systems. They need to be able to handle high voltages safely. If the dielectric strength is too low, the insulating material can break down, leading to short circuits, fires, and other serious problems. On the other hand, a high dielectric strength ensures that the transformer can operate reliably and safely over a long period of time.
